NEW DELHI: While appearing for JEE Mains 2021 April exam, candidates will have to carry certain documents for the purpose of verification. Candidates will also have to follow certain protocols in consonance with the COVID-19 guidelines issued by the National Testing Agency (NTA). The authorities are yet to release JEE Main April admit card 2021 on the official website.

Candidates need to carry the following while appearing for NTA JEE Main 2021 April exam:
JEE Main April admit card 2021
A valid photo ID
Aadhaar card
Voter ID card
Passport
Driving license
Ration card
Duly filled self-declaration form (regarding COVID-19)
Candidate’s photograph (same as the one submitted during JEE Main April application)
Face mask
Hand sanitizer
Ballpoint pen
Transparent water bottle
Sugar tablets/ fruits (for diabetic candidates)
The National Testing Agency is going to conduct the JEE Main 2021 April session from April 27 to 30. Candidates appearing for the exam have to religiously follow the COVID-19 guidelines at the exam centre to curb the spread of infection. Along with the JEE Main admit card April 2021, the duly filled self-declaration form is a must for candidates.
